Neuro-ophthalmology is a unique blend of neurology and ophthalmology, dedicated to diagnosing and treating multisystem diseases that present with visual symptoms. This comprehensive guide not only simplifies the complex field of neuro-ophthalmology but also aids in recognizing, approaching, and managing patients with such conditions.
The book delves into both afferent and efferent systems, pupillary disorders, and the radiology of neuro-ophthalmic conditions. The key features of this neuro-ophthalmology guide are:
• A simplified, step-by-step clinical approach to neuro-ophthalmic disorders.
• In-depth case studies and clinical pearls for practical understanding.
• Crisp analysis of common complaints encountered in neuro-ophthalmology.
• Self-assessment sections with MCQs for knowledge reinforcement.
Each chapter features individual symptomatology with key points, their management strategies, and differential diagnosis. The book’s user-friendly approach makes it a valuable resource for neurologists, ophthalmologists, physicians, pediatricians, and optometrists alike.
Beyond its clinical scope, this neuro-ophthalmology guide is also a champion of a noble cause. All the royalties from the book sales are donated to the Poor Patients Cell of PGIMER, Chandigarh. This allows readers to contribute to a greater cause while enhancing their professional knowledge.
